DB2,最简单:在VMware虚拟机里搭建DB2 purescale测试

之前的文章 史上最详细:在VMware虚拟机里搭建DB2 purescale测试 讲述了如何在两台虚拟机上安装purescale。

本文是上一篇文章的简化版本,即只在一个节点上安装,安装之后的效果是只有一个机器,上面有一个cf,多个member。

和之前文章主要差别如下:

1. 第1步只需要安装一台SUSE, 其他步骤也只要在这唯一的一台机器上做就行。

2. 不需要第5步

3. 第9步骤,不用手动配置GPFS,而是使用下面的命令,可以看到已经创建了GPFS,挂载点名称是自动生成的/db2sd_20190315205602    

node01:~ # /opt/ibm/db2/V10.5/instance/db2cluster_prepare -instance_shared_dev /dev/sdb 
node01:~ # /opt/ibm/db2/V10.5/bin/db2cluster -cfs -add -license
node01:~ # /usr/lpp/mmfs/bin/mmgetstate -a

 Node number  Node name        GPFS state 
------------------------------------------
       1      node01           active

node01:~ # df -h

Filesystem      Size  Used Avail Use% Mounted on
/dev/sda2        33G   13G   20G  40% /
udev            2.7G  124K  2.7G   1% /dev
tmpfs           2.7G   80K  2.7G   1% /dev/shm
/dev/sr0        3.2G  3.2G     0 100% /media/SLES-11-SP4-DVD-x86_6412211
/dev/db2fs1      80G  1.2G   79G   2% /db2sd_20190315205602	

4. 第11步,添加另一个memory的步骤如下:
先切换到实例用户,把db2停掉,然后root运行命令:
node01:~ # /opt/ibm/db2/V10.5/instance/db2iupdt -d -add -m node01 -mnet node01 db2inst1
现在有两个member,如果还想继续添加,可以再运行一次上面的命令

可以在同一个机器上添加多个member,但只能有一个cf. 下面是添加2个member之后的效果
db2inst1@node01:~> db2instance -list

ID        TYPE             STATE                HOME_HOST               CURRENT_HOST            ALERT   PARTITION_NUMBER        LOGICAL_PORT    NETNAME
--        ----             -----                ---------               ------------            -----   ----------------        ------------    -------
0       MEMBER           STOPPED                   node01                     node01               NO                  0                   0     node01
1       MEMBER           STOPPED                   node01                     node01               NO                  0                   1     node01
2       MEMBER           STOPPED                   node01                     node01               NO                  0                   2     node01
128     CF               STOPPED                   node01                     node01               NO                  -                   0     node01

HOSTNAME                   STATE                INSTANCE_STOPPED        ALERT
--------                   -----                ----------------        -----
  node01                  ACTIVE                              NO           NO
  

 

你可能感兴趣的:(DB2)